]> granicus.if.org Git - mutt/commitdiff
Fix a character set encoding bug. From EGE.
authorThomas Roessler <roessler@does-not-exist.org>
Fri, 4 Aug 2000 21:47:11 +0000 (21:47 +0000)
committerThomas Roessler <roessler@does-not-exist.org>
Fri, 4 Aug 2000 21:47:11 +0000 (21:47 +0000)
sendlib.c

index 4adb923e2e2981ae8de4cd9d022f26f211909269..a0bf470694fddd368b8e5b37eee295a174e6a9d0 100644 (file)
--- a/sendlib.c
+++ b/sendlib.c
@@ -755,7 +755,7 @@ static size_t convert_file_to (FILE *file, const char *fromcode,
        ret = 0;
        break;
       }
-      else if (score[i] == (size_t)(-1))
+      else if (cd[i] == (iconv_t)(-1) || score[i] == (size_t)(-1))
        continue;
       else if (ret == (size_t)(-1) || score[i] < ret)
       {